1 /* Icon View/Icon View Basics
2 *
3 * The GtkIconView widget is used to display and manipulate icons.
4 * It uses a GtkTreeModel for data storage, so the list store
5 * example might be helpful.
6 */
7
8 #include <glib/gi18n.h>
9 #include <gtk/gtk.h>
10 #include <string.h>
11
12 static GtkWidget *window = NULL;
13
14 #define FOLDER_NAME "/iconview/gnome-fs-directory.png"
15 #define FILE_NAME "/iconview/gnome-fs-regular.png"
16
17 enum
18 {
19 COL_PATH,
20 COL_DISPLAY_NAME,
21 COL_PIXBUF,
22 COL_IS_DIRECTORY,
23 NUM_COLS
24 };
25
26
27 static GdkPixbuf *file_pixbuf, *folder_pixbuf;
28 char *parent;
29 GtkWidget *up_button;
30
31 /* Loads the images for the demo and returns whether the operation succeeded */
32 static void
load_pixbufs(void)33 load_pixbufs (void)
34 {
35 if (file_pixbuf)
36 return; /* already loaded earlier */
37
38 file_pixbuf = gdk_pixbuf_new_from_resource (FILE_NAME, NULL);
39 /* resources must load successfully */
40 g_assert (file_pixbuf);
41
42 folder_pixbuf = gdk_pixbuf_new_from_resource (FOLDER_NAME, NULL);
43 g_assert (folder_pixbuf);
44 }
45
46 static void
fill_store(GtkListStore * store)47 fill_store (GtkListStore *store)
48 {
49 GDir *dir;
50 const char *name;
51 GtkTreeIter iter;
52
53 /* First clear the store */
54 gtk_list_store_clear (store);
55
56 /* Now go through the directory and extract all the file
57 * information */
58 dir = g_dir_open (parent, 0, NULL);
59 if (!dir)
60 return;
61
62 name = g_dir_read_name (dir);
63 while (name != NULL)
64 {
65 char *path, *display_name;
66 gboolean is_dir;
67
68 /* We ignore hidden files that start with a '.' */
69 if (name[0] != '.')
70 {
71 path = g_build_filename (parent, name, NULL);
72
73 is_dir = g_file_test (path, G_FILE_TEST_IS_DIR);
74
75 display_name = g_filename_to_utf8 (name, -1, NULL, NULL, NULL);
76
77 gtk_list_store_append (store, &iter);
78 gtk_list_store_set (store, &iter,
79 COL_PATH, path,
80 COL_DISPLAY_NAME, display_name,
81 COL_IS_DIRECTORY, is_dir,
82 COL_PIXBUF, is_dir ? folder_pixbuf : file_pixbuf,
83 -1);
84 g_free (path);
85 g_free (display_name);
86 }
87
88 name = g_dir_read_name (dir);
89 }
90 g_dir_close (dir);
91 }
92
93 static int
sort_func(GtkTreeModel * model,GtkTreeIter * a,GtkTreeIter * b,gpointer user_data)94 sort_func (GtkTreeModel *model,
95 GtkTreeIter *a,
96 GtkTreeIter *b,
97 gpointer user_data)
98 {
99 gboolean is_dir_a, is_dir_b;
100 char *name_a, *name_b;
101 int ret;
102
103 /* We need this function because we want to sort
104 * folders before files.
105 */
106
107
108 gtk_tree_model_get (model, a,
109 COL_IS_DIRECTORY, &is_dir_a,
110 COL_DISPLAY_NAME, &name_a,
111 -1);
112
113 gtk_tree_model_get (model, b,
114 COL_IS_DIRECTORY, &is_dir_b,
115 COL_DISPLAY_NAME, &name_b,
116 -1);
117
118 if (!is_dir_a && is_dir_b)
119 ret = 1;
120 else if (is_dir_a && !is_dir_b)
121 ret = -1;
122 else
123 {
124 ret = g_utf8_collate (name_a, name_b);
125 }
126
127 g_free (name_a);
128 g_free (name_b);
129
130 return ret;
131 }
132
133 static GtkListStore *
create_store(void)134 create_store (void)
135 {
136 GtkListStore *store;
137
138 store = gtk_list_store_new (NUM_COLS,
139 G_TYPE_STRING,
140 G_TYPE_STRING,
141 GDK_TYPE_PIXBUF,
142 G_TYPE_BOOLEAN);
143
144 /* Set sort column and function */
145 gtk_tree_sortable_set_default_sort_func (GTK_TREE_SORTABLE (store),
146 sort_func,
147 NULL, NULL);
148 gtk_tree_sortable_set_sort_column_id (GTK_TREE_SORTABLE (store),
149 GTK_TREE_SORTABLE_DEFAULT_SORT_COLUMN_ID,
150 GTK_SORT_ASCENDING);
151
152 return store;
153 }
154
155 static void
item_activated(GtkIconView * icon_view,GtkTreePath * tree_path,gpointer user_data)156 item_activated (GtkIconView *icon_view,
157 GtkTreePath *tree_path,
158 gpointer user_data)
159 {
160 GtkListStore *store;
161 char *path;
162 GtkTreeIter iter;
163 gboolean is_dir;
164
165 store = GTK_LIST_STORE (user_data);
166
167 gtk_tree_model_get_iter (GTK_TREE_MODEL (store),
168 &iter, tree_path);
169 gtk_tree_model_get (GTK_TREE_MODEL (store), &iter,
170 COL_PATH, &path,
171 COL_IS_DIRECTORY, &is_dir,
172 -1);
173
174 if (!is_dir)
175 {
176 g_free (path);
177 return;
178 }
179
180 /* Replace parent with path and re-fill the model*/
181 g_free (parent);
182 parent = path;
183
184 fill_store (store);
185
186 /* Sensitize the up button */
187 gtk_widget_set_sensitive (GTK_WIDGET (up_button), TRUE);
188 }
189
190 static void
up_clicked(GtkButton * item,gpointer user_data)191 up_clicked (GtkButton *item,
192 gpointer user_data)
193 {
194 GtkListStore *store;
195 char *dir_name;
196
197 store = GTK_LIST_STORE (user_data);
198
199 dir_name = g_path_get_dirname (parent);
200 g_free (parent);
201
202 parent = dir_name;
203
204 fill_store (store);
205
206 /* Maybe de-sensitize the up button */
207 gtk_widget_set_sensitive (GTK_WIDGET (up_button),
208 strcmp (parent, "/") != 0);
209 }
210
211 static void
home_clicked(GtkButton * item,gpointer user_data)212 home_clicked (GtkButton *item,
213 gpointer user_data)
214 {
215 GtkListStore *store;
216
217 store = GTK_LIST_STORE (user_data);
218
219 g_free (parent);
220 parent = g_strdup (g_get_home_dir ());
221
222 fill_store (store);
223
224 /* Sensitize the up button */
225 gtk_widget_set_sensitive (GTK_WIDGET (up_button),
226 TRUE);
227 }
228
close_window(void)229 static void close_window(void)
230 {
231 gtk_window_destroy (GTK_WINDOW (window));
232 window = NULL;
233
234 g_object_unref (file_pixbuf);
235 file_pixbuf = NULL;
236
237 g_object_unref (folder_pixbuf);
238 folder_pixbuf = NULL;
239 }
240
241 GtkWidget *
do_iconview(GtkWidget * do_widget)242 do_iconview (GtkWidget *do_widget)
243 {
244 if (!window)
245 {
246 GtkWidget *sw;
247 GtkWidget *icon_view;
248 GtkListStore *store;
249 GtkWidget *vbox;
250 GtkWidget *tool_bar;
251 GtkWidget *home_button;
252
253 window = gtk_window_new ();
254 gtk_window_set_default_size (GTK_WINDOW (window), 650, 400);
255
256 gtk_window_set_display (GTK_WINDOW (window),
257 gtk_widget_get_display (do_widget));
258 gtk_window_set_title (GTK_WINDOW (window), "Icon View Basics");
259
260 g_signal_connect (window, "destroy",
261 G_CALLBACK (close_window), NULL);
262
263 load_pixbufs ();
264
265 vbox = gtk_box_new (GTK_ORIENTATION_VERTICAL, 0);
266 gtk_window_set_child (GTK_WINDOW (window), vbox);
267
268 tool_bar = gtk_box_new (GTK_ORIENTATION_HORIZONTAL, 0);
269 gtk_box_append (GTK_BOX (vbox), tool_bar);
270
271 up_button = gtk_button_new_with_mnemonic ("_Up");
272 gtk_widget_set_sensitive (GTK_WIDGET (up_button), FALSE);
273 gtk_box_append (GTK_BOX (tool_bar), up_button);
274
275 home_button = gtk_button_new_with_mnemonic ("_Home");
276 gtk_box_append (GTK_BOX (tool_bar), home_button);
277
278
279 sw = gtk_scrolled_window_new ();
280 gtk_scrolled_window_set_has_frame (GTK_SCROLLED_WINDOW (sw), TRUE);
281 gtk_scrolled_window_set_policy (GTK_SCROLLED_WINDOW (sw),
282 GTK_POLICY_AUTOMATIC,
283 GTK_POLICY_AUTOMATIC);
284 gtk_widget_set_vexpand (sw, TRUE);
285
286 gtk_box_append (GTK_BOX (vbox), sw);
287
288 /* Create the store and fill it with the contents of '/' */
289 parent = g_strdup ("/");
290 store = create_store ();
291 fill_store (store);
292
293 icon_view = gtk_icon_view_new_with_model (GTK_TREE_MODEL (store));
294 gtk_icon_view_set_selection_mode (GTK_ICON_VIEW (icon_view),
295 GTK_SELECTION_MULTIPLE);
296 g_object_unref (store);
297
298 /* Connect to the "clicked" signal of the "Up" tool button */
299 g_signal_connect (up_button, "clicked",
300 G_CALLBACK (up_clicked), store);
301
302 /* Connect to the "clicked" signal of the "Home" tool button */
303 g_signal_connect (home_button, "clicked",
304 G_CALLBACK (home_clicked), store);
305
306 /* We now set which model columns that correspond to the text
307 * and pixbuf of each item
308 */
309 gtk_icon_view_set_text_column (GTK_ICON_VIEW (icon_view), COL_DISPLAY_NAME);
310 gtk_icon_view_set_pixbuf_column (GTK_ICON_VIEW (icon_view), COL_PIXBUF);
311
312 /* Connect to the "item-activated" signal */
313 g_signal_connect (icon_view, "item-activated",
314 G_CALLBACK (item_activated), store);
315 gtk_scrolled_window_set_child (GTK_SCROLLED_WINDOW (sw), icon_view);
316
317 gtk_widget_grab_focus (icon_view);
318 }
319
320 if (!gtk_widget_get_visible (window))
321 gtk_widget_show (window);
322 else
323 gtk_window_destroy (GTK_WINDOW (window));
324
325 return window;
326 }
